The Celtics' Phenomenon -
Redefining Greatness on The Court
Jayson Tatum embodies excellence and perseverance in professional basketball. This biography follows his journey from a young talent in St. Louis to a key player for the Boston Celtics, celebrated for his skill, determination, and leadership.
FROM A PRODIGY TO AN NBA SUPERSTAR
Jayson Tatum's journey began in St. Louis, Missouri, where his talent and passion for basketball emerged early. Supported by his mother and dedicated to improving his skills, he rapidly became one of the nation's most sought-after high school players.
A DOMINANT FORCE AT DUKE UNIVERSITY
At Duke University, Tatum's single season highlighted his scoring, versatility, and defense. This chapter explores how his college experience prepared him as a well-rounded player for the professional stage while managing the pressures of national attention.
THE 2017 NBA DRAFT: A DREAM FULFILLED
Drafted 3rd overall by the Boston Celtics in 2017, Tatum's NBA career started with high expectations. This section highlights key moments before draft night, the emotions of his selection, and his immediate impact on the storied franchise.
ROOKIE SEASON BREAKOUT: A STAR IS BORN
In his debut season, Tatum impressed fans and analysts with his poise and scoring ability. Leading the Celtics deep into the playoffs at just 19, he established himself as a future superstar, earning accolades from basketball legends.
MASTERING HIS CRAFT: CONTINUED EXCELLENCE IN THE NBA
As his career advanced, Tatum sharpened his skills, emerging as a key player who thrives under pressure. This chapter examines his evolution, highlighting pivotal seasons and his growing leadership with the Celtics.
OFF THE COURT: INFLUENCE BEYOND BASKETBALL
Tatum's impact goes beyond basketball. Known for his humility and charitable work, he serves as a role model for young athletes. This section highlights his community contributions and advocacy for social justice.
LOOKING TO THE FUTURE: BUILDING A LEGACY
As one of the NBA's top talents, Tatum is focused on winning championships and cementing his legacy. This chapter explores his pursuit of records, mentoring younger players, and his ultimate goal of an NBA title.
